Which historical sites are part of a cultural trip?
The Fortress of Khujand is an obvious reference point for the city’s history. Visitors can walk along its walls and towers. The adjacent local history museum preserves more than 28,000 exhibits and complements a visit to the fortress with an extensive collection. Anyone wishing to learn more broadly about the history of Khujand and Sughd will find materials on the region’s ancient history, social life, culture and folk crafts at the Historical Museum of Sughd.
The exhibits at the Historical Museum of Sughd show different phases in the development of the history of Khujand and Sughd. What can you see at the Mausoleum of Sheikh Muslihiddin?
The Mausoleum of Sheikh Muslihiddin was built in the 12th century and has been a place of prayer and pilgrimage ever since. The complex includes the sheikh’s tomb, a mosque and a madrasa. The site’s historical identity is therefore just as central as its religious significance. What kind of urban landscape does Kamoli-Khujandi Park offer?
Kamoli-Khujandi Park combines flower beds, lawns, fountains and a canal. Its central feature is the Mausoleum of Kamol Khujandi. The park also offers views of the city and the Syr Darya River. As a result, it provides a different emphasis from the museums and the fortress: the focus here is on open space, water and the visible urban landscape.
What should you bear in mind when travelling to Khujand?
Khujand International Airport is located seven kilometres south-east of Khujand, in the southern part of the small satellite town of Buston. This information is relevant for initial travel planning if you want to consider your arrival and the location of your accommodation separately.
